H-1B sponsorship profile: Bardavon Health Innovations.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Bardavon Health Innovations filed 3 Labor Condition Applications covering 3 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2023.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 66.7% (2 certified of 3 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.

Compensation spread. Offered wages on Bardavon Health Innovations’s H-1B petitions range from $168,000 at the low end to $168,000 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$168,000.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Value Creation & ROI Consultant (Clinical Services) (2 petitions at $168,000 avg), followed by Value Creation & ROI Consultant. H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.

Geographic footprint. Bardavon Health Innovations is headquartered in OVERLAND PARK, KS under NAICS code 621999, and places H-1B workers across 1 state, most heavily in GA. H-1B visa petition data is sourced from the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files. Data covers fiscal years 2023 through 2026. Salary figures reflect amounts listed on LCA petitions, not actual compensation paid. Certification of an LCA does not guarantee visa approval.
